Output 676d7532157bcf11247cd45792f2275002fa9a4d0239ce76fb24079db2bfe051:105

value
200133
script pubkey
OP_0 OP_PUSHBYTES_20 5e5c95abb9bce345df6b42715ab11b9db1086ad2
address
bc1qtewft2aehn35thmtgfc44vgmnkcss6kjn6tp3d
transaction
676d7532157bcf11247cd45792f2275002fa9a4d0239ce76fb24079db2bfe051
spent
true